Local climate and soil conditions in St Johns Wood

Understanding the Local Climate and Soil

The first step in successful landscape gardening is understanding the local climate and soil conditions of St Johns Wood. This area enjoys a temperate climate, which is ideal for a wide variety of plants.

The soil in St Johns Wood is generally well-drained, with a mix of clay and loam. However, it's essential to perform a soil test to determine its pH and nutrient levels, ensuring that it can support the plants you wish to grow.

By selecting plant species that thrive in the local climate and soil, you can create a sustainable garden that requires minimal maintenance.

Designing Your Garden Layout

Effective garden design begins with a well-thought-out layout. Start by assessing the available space, sunlight exposure, and existing features such as trees, pathways, and structures.

Consider creating distinct zones within your garden for different purposes, such as relaxation areas, vegetable patches, and flower beds. Utilizing native plants can enhance the garden’s resilience and reduce the need for excessive watering or fertilization.

Incorporate elements like water features, pergolas, and garden lighting to add layers of interest and functionality to your outdoor space.

Choosing the Right Plants

Plant selection is crucial in landscape gardening. In St Johns Wood, you have access to a diverse range of plants that can thrive in the local conditions.

Consider a mix of perennials and annuals to ensure year-round color and texture. Popular choices include lavender, roses, hostas, and ornamental grasses.

Incorporating evergreen plants can provide structure and privacy during the colder months, while flowering shrubs add vibrant splashes of color in the spring and summer.

Incorporating Hardscape Elements

Hardscape elements like paths, patios, and walls are integral to landscape gardening. They provide structure and guide the flow of movement through the garden.

Choosing materials that complement your home's architectural style can create a cohesive look. Natural stone, brick, and wood are popular choices that offer durability and aesthetic appeal.

Additionally, features like benches, arbors, and garden sculptures can add personality and charm to your outdoor space.

Maintenance Tips for a Thriving Garden

Maintaining your landscape garden ensures its longevity and beauty. Regular tasks include watering, pruning, weeding, and fertilizing.

Implementing a proper irrigation system can help manage water usage efficiently, especially during dry periods.

Scheduled pruning promotes healthy plant growth and prevents overgrowth, keeping your garden neat and organized.

Seasonal Considerations

Each season brings unique opportunities and challenges to your garden. In spring, focus on planting new bulbs and preparing beds for summer blooms.

Summer requires diligent watering and pest management to keep plants healthy and vibrant.

Autumn is the perfect time for harvesting, composting, and preparing your garden for winter by mulching and protecting sensitive plants.

Eco-Friendly Gardening Practices

Adopting eco-friendly practices can make your garden sustainable and environmentally responsible. Consider using organic fertilizers and pest control methods to protect local wildlife.

Implementing rainwater harvesting systems can reduce water consumption, while composting kitchen and garden waste enriches the soil naturally.

Choosing native plants not only supports local biodiversity but also reduces the need for artificial inputs like pesticides and fertilizers.

Cost Considerations

Budgeting is an important aspect of landscape gardening. Costs can vary based on the size of your garden, plant selection, and the complexity of design features.

To manage expenses, prioritize essential elements first, and consider phasing the project over time.

Additionally, sourcing materials locally and choosing hardy plants can help reduce long-term maintenance costs.
